在Linux系统中,ifconfig
命令通常用于配置、激活和查询网络接口的状态。然而,ifconfig
本身并不提供直接禁用网络接口的选项。要禁用网络接口,你可以使用ifconfig
将接口的IP地址设置为down
状态,或者使用ip
命令。
以下是使用ifconfig
禁用网络接口的方法:
-
首先,找到你想要禁用的网络接口的名称。你可以使用
ifconfig -a
或ip link show
命令来查看所有可用的网络接口。 -
假设你要禁用的网络接口名为
eth0
,你可以使用以下命令将其设置为down
状态:
sudo ifconfig eth0 down
这将禁用名为eth0
的网络接口。请注意,你需要具有root权限才能执行此操作。
如果你想重新启用该接口,可以使用以下命令:
sudo ifconfig eth0 up
或者,你可以使用ip
命令来实现相同的目的:
禁用网络接口:
sudo ip link set eth0 down
重新启用网络接口:
sudo ip link set eth0 up
这些方法适用于大多数Linux发行版。但是,请注意,在某些系统中,你可能需要使用sudo
来获取管理员权限。